Transaction

68c19f7dc0a61c4bdfffe65e09c057b61b40fe77d74a2a43074eabb20dc9db04
271,441 confirmations
Timestamp
1609247962
Block663,500
Fee22,575 sats
Fee rate43.7 sats/vB
view on mempool.space

Inputs & Outputs